Why We Love Reading Lists

Creating a reading list from the BA Library's OPAC (Online Public Access Catalog) has several valuable benefits:

1. Curated Resources: It helps in curating a collection of resources that are relevant to your research or reading interests. By creating a list, you can systematically gather and organize materials that are pertinent to a particular topic or theme.
2. Efficient Resource Management: It allows for efficient management of resources. Instead of browsing through countless titles, you can create and keep track of a focused list of books and materials you plan to explore or use.
3. Enhanced Organization: A reading list can be categorized and organized by subject, author, or type of material, making it easier to navigate and locate specific resources later.
4. Time-Saving: It saves time by providing a ready reference of materials to consult, which can be especially useful when preparing for research projects, studying, or simply planning your reading schedule.
5. Library Utilization: It helps in maximizing the use of the library’s resources. By identifying and listing the materials you need, you can ensure you make the most of what the library offers, potentially discovering resources you might not have come across otherwise.
6. Collaboration and Sharing: Some OPAC systems allow you to share your reading lists with others or collaborate on lists with peers. This feature can be beneficial for group projects, book clubs, or academic courses.
7. Monitoring Availability: You can track the availability of items on your list and receive notifications or updates about their status, which is useful for ensuring you get access to the materials you need in a timely manner.
8. Personal Tracking: For personal readers, it provides a way to track books and resources of interest that you might want to read in the future, helping you to keep your reading goals organized and manageable.
Overall, using the OPAC to create a reading list enhances the effectiveness of utilizing library resources, whether for academic, professional, or personal purposes.
